Gov. Cuomo thanks Rihanna for donating personal protective equipment to New York amid coronavirus

Many big-name celebrities have been giving back towards coronavirus releif efforts, and Rihanna is being honored for doing so in a beautiful way.

New York has one of the highest number of COVID-19 cases in the country, and the singer has donated personal protection equipment as supplies have become limited.

Gov. Cuomo tweeted his gratitude for this gesture saying "I want to thank @rihanna and the Rihanna Foundation for donating Personal Protective Equipment to New York State."

He continued, "We're so appreciative of your help and that of so many others who have stepped up."

In addition to PPE, Rihanna donated five million dollars toward fighting the COVID-19 pandemic through her Clara Lionel Foundation.

The pop star joins a host of other celebrities such as Angelina Jolie, Kanye West, and Justin Timberlake as well as fashion companies including Gap Inc. and Zara who have given back in this time of need.
